Who We Are

Did you know a single cotton T-shirt takes 2,700 litres of water to produce—enough for one person to drink for two and a half years?

​

From cleaning raw cotton to spinning threads, vast amounts of water, energy, and labor go into a garment we may wear only a handful of times… before it’s forgotten at the back of a closet, donated, or left to sit in a landfill.

​

But as the saying goes—one person’s trash is another’s treasure.

The Aquativity Project (TAP)

The Aquativity Project (TAP) is a South Asian fashion initiative founded by Nidhi Kotikalapudi, that transforms waste fabric into intentional, culturally rooted design. Through upcycling and creative storytelling, TAP challenges fast fashion and redefines what sustainable style can look like.

Core Values

Sustainability

Building Opportunities

Fashion should create beauty without harm. Every TAP design is upcycled from waste fabric, reducing environmental impact and advocating for conscious creation.

TAP is built on the passion of its volunteers. Our work centres on empowering young professionals and local artisans by giving them space to lead, create, and grow.

Blending South Asian Culture

We honour South Asian heritage while embracing contemporary design. Cultural aesthetics and storytelling guide every collection, bridging tradition and innovation.

The Impact

In just two years, TAP has reached over 1,000 attendees, brought together 50+ emerging young creatives, and showcased work on stages ranging from our own fashion show to Calgary Fashion Week.

​

Every event, partnership, and runway moment strengthens our mission to make fashion more intentional, more inclusive, and more sustainable.

Community-Led, Purpose-Driven

TAP is powered entirely by a dedicated team of youth volunteers—designers, tailors, models, photographers, and artists who give their time and talent to push the future of slow fashion forward. Their commitment fuels every garment created, every show produced, and every impact made.
